ATLANTA, GA – In a strategic move designed to capitalize on the growing consumer demand for "sweet-and-savory" flavor profiles and nostalgic comfort foods, Chick-fil-A, Inc. has officially announced the nationwide launch of its highly anticipated fall menu. Beginning August 24, 2026, the Atlanta-based quick-service giant will introduce the Chicken & Waffles Sandwich alongside a duo of S’mores-inspired beverages. This rollout represents a cornerstone of the company’s year-long "Newstalgia" campaign, marking eight decades of culinary service while modernizing classic American flavors for a contemporary audience.

Main Facts: A Bold Expansion of the All-Day Menu

The centerpiece of the announcement is the Chicken & Waffles Sandwich, a product that seeks to bridge the gap between traditional breakfast staples and hearty lunch or dinner entrées. After a successful pilot program in select markets during 2025, Chick-fil-A is bringing this comfort-food hybrid to its more than 3,000 locations across the United States.

The sandwich is engineered with a focus on premium ingredients and texture. It features toasted maple-flavored waffles as the "bread," enclosing a signature Chick-fil-A chicken filet, three strips of applewood smoked bacon, and a specially formulated honey butter spread. To complete the experience, each sandwich is served with a side of classic syrup, allowing guests to control the level of sweetness.

In a departure from traditional QSR (Quick Service Restaurant) breakfast constraints, Chick-fil-A is offering the Chicken & Waffles Sandwich in two distinct sizes to satisfy "all-day cravings." The breakfast version, available until 10:30 a.m., utilizes a smaller chicken filet and waffle portion suited for morning consumption. From 10:30 a.m. until closing, the menu transitions to an entrée-sized version featuring a larger filet and more substantial waffles.

Complementing the savory launch are two seasonal dessert beverages: the S’mores Milkshake and the S’mores Frosted Coffee. Both items utilize the chain’s signature Icedream® base, blended with toasted marshmallow, graham cracker crumbs, and chocolate chunks, aiming to evoke the sensory experience of a lakeside campfire.

Chronology: From the "Dwarf Grill" to "Newstalgia"

The timing of this launch is not incidental. It serves as a major milestone in Chick-fil-A’s 2026 "Newstalgia" campaign, a marketing and operational initiative celebrating the company’s 80th anniversary.

The chronological journey of the brand began in 1946 when S. Truett Cathy opened the Dwarf Grill (later the Dwarf House) in Hapeville, Georgia. It was here that Cathy perfected the recipe for the original chicken sandwich that would eventually revolutionize the fast-food industry. Over the subsequent eight decades, the company evolved from a single suburban diner into the third-largest quick-service restaurant chain in the United States by sales.

The development of the Chicken & Waffles Sandwich followed a rigorous multi-year testing phase:

  • 2024: Internal R&D teams began experimenting with waffle textures that could maintain structural integrity when held as a sandwich.
  • Early 2025: Limited-time testing was conducted in select metropolitan markets. Consumer feedback highlighted a strong desire for the product to be available beyond the standard 10:30 a.m. breakfast cutoff.
  • Late 2025: The "Newstalgia" campaign was conceptualized to honor the brand’s 80-year heritage while introducing "fresh twists" on classics.
  • August 24, 2026: The official nationwide launch marks the culmination of these efforts, positioning the brand to capture the transition from summer to fall.

The Anatomy of the Sandwich

The Chicken & Waffles Sandwich is designed to hit multiple taste receptors simultaneously:

  1. Salt & Umami: Provided by the pressure-cooked chicken filet and the salt-cured applewood smoked bacon.
  2. Sweetness: Delivered through the maple-infused waffle batter and the supplemental syrup.
  3. Fat & Creaminess: Found in the honey butter spread, which acts as a moisture barrier to prevent the waffle from becoming soggy.

Customization and Flexibility

Data from the 2025 test markets indicated that customization was a key driver of repeat purchases. Consequently, the national launch allows guests to choose between three chicken preparations:

  • Original: The classic pressure-cooked breast seasoned with a proprietary blend of peppers.
  • Spicy: A bolder option featuring a blend of peppers in the breading.
  • Grilled: A marinated, boneless breast for those seeking a lower-calorie alternative without sacrificing the waffle experience.

Implications: Competitive Positioning and the Future of QSR

The nationwide launch of the Chicken & Waffles Sandwich has significant implications for the broader fast-food landscape.

1. The Intensification of the "Breakfast Wars"

By offering a breakfast-inspired item all day, Chick-fil-A is directly challenging competitors who have strictly enforced breakfast hours. This move mirrors the "all-day breakfast" strategy previously employed by other major chains but elevates it by using a premium, "brunch-style" item rather than standard egg-and-cheese biscuits. It positions Chick-fil-A to capture a larger share of the "brunch" market, which has traditionally been the domain of casual dining restaurants.

2. Operational Complexity vs. Premium Pricing

Introducing waffles—which require different holding temperatures and textures than standard buns—adds operational complexity to the kitchen. However, the premium nature of the Chicken & Waffles Sandwich allows for a higher price point, potentially increasing the average check size. This reflects a wider industry trend where QSRs are moving toward "premiumization" to offset rising labor and ingredient costs.

3. Strengthening the International Identity

As Chick-fil-A continues its expansion into the United Kingdom and Singapore, the "Newstalgia" campaign serves as a powerful introduction to the brand’s American heritage. Chicken and waffles is a quintessentially American dish; exporting this item helps solidify the brand’s identity as a purveyor of authentic Southern-inspired cuisine on the global stage.
